INTERNATIONAL IMMUNIZATION NEWS
"Iraqis Faces Health Disaster If War Erupts"
Reuters (www.reuters.com) (03/03/03); Nakhoul, Samia
Ghulam R. Popal, World Health Organization representative in Iraq, said Monday that if a war breaks out in Iraq, a major health disaster looms large in the country. Popal noted that 12 years of post-Gulf War sanctions have eroded the country's health system. Furthermore, diseases that had been eradicated in the country prior to 1990--including malaria, cholera, tuberculosis, hepatitis, typhoid, cholera, and polio--are now reemerging in force due to malnutrition, contaminated water, and poor sanitation. Relief agencies have also warned that conflict may disrupt food aid to millions who depend on government help every month.
